Description

Charming Madrona Townhome Steps from Parks, Shops, and Restaurants.

Welcome to this beautifully maintained three-bedroom, 2.5-bath townhome in the heart of Madrona one of Seattle's most sought-after neighborhoods. Just a short stroll to local parks, boutique shops, and favorite restaurants, this home combines modern comfort with neighborhood charm.

The open-concept main floor features warm cherry wood floors, a cozy fireplace, and a gourmet kitchen with slab granite countertops, a roomy pantry, and upgraded stainless steel appliances perfect for everyday living or entertaining.

Upstairs, two spacious bedrooms share a well-appointed bath with double sinks, soaking tub, and generous linen storage. The top-floor primary suite is filled with natural light, featuring dual walk-in closets and a luxurious en-suite bathroom with soaking tub, separate shower, and double vanities.

Additional highlights include an in-unit laundry room, an attached two-car garage with extra storage, and a private enclosed patio with professionally landscaped grounds.

Enjoy the best of Seattle living in this vibrant, walkable community minutes from Lake Washington, downtown, and major commuter routes.

  • Theschoolofthought
    "Madrona is a residential neighborhood feel, with a growing number of walkable amenities. Parks such as Powell-Barnett with its huge green spaces and top-notch playground, or Nora's Woods with its walking trail, are treats tucked among single-family homes. Meanwhile, Union is upzoning and new businesses are popping up along with the increased population. All of the Madrona neighborhood is tucked perfectly between the urban delights of Capitol Hill and downtown to the west, and Lake Washington to the east. It's a great residential neighborhood tucked among some of Seattle's best amenities."
